Mundibati
Mundibati is a village located in Basta tehsil of Baleshwar district in Odisha,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Basta (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Baleshwar. As per 2009 stats, Sadanandapur is the gram panchayat of Mundibati village.

About Mundibati
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mundibati is 392397. The village spans a total geographical area of 8 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 756029. Jaleswar is nearest town to Mundibati village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Mundibati
According to the 2011 Census, Mundibati has a total population of about 44, with approximately 18 males and 26 females. The sex ratio is around 1444 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 8 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 5 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 38. The overall literacy rate is approximately 15.91%, with male literacy at about 22.22% and female literacy near 11.54%. There are around 10 households in the village. Connectivity of Mundibati
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mundibati. As per the 2011 stats, Mundibati had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
